| 681 mi * | 5280.0 ft | = 3595680.0 ft |
| 1 mi |
| Mértékegység | Hosszúság |
|---|---|
| Nanométer | 1.095963264e+15 nm |
| Mikrométer | 1.095963264e+12 µm |
| Milliméter | 1095963264.0 mm |
| Centiméter | 109596326.4 cm |
| Hüvelyk | 43148160.0 in |
| Láb | 3595680.0 ft |
| Yard | 1198560.0 yd |
| Méter | 1095963.264 m |
| Kilométer | 1095.963264 km |
| Mérföld | 681.0 mi |
| Tengeri mérföld | 591.772820734 nmi |
